Core Vaccinations Every Pet Should Have



To keep your pet healthy and balanced and risk-free, it's necessary to guarantee they get core inoculations. These inoculations safeguard versus major illness that can be serious.

The core vaccinations include rabies, distemper, parvovirus, and adenovirus. Rabies is mandatory in many areas due to its deadly nature and transmission to human beings. Distemper and parvovirus are extremely transmittable, influencing young and unvaccinated pets seriously. Adenovirus, which causes transmittable liver disease, can additionally lead to major health and wellness concerns.

Generally, your vet will suggest a vaccination schedule, beginning early in your pup's life. Keeping your pet dog updated on these core injections not only safeguards their health but also aids secure various other pets they interact with, making it essential for boarding and interacting socially.

Bordetella: The Kennel Coughing Injection



Just how can you guarantee your dog remains risk-free and healthy while boarding? One essential action is obtaining the Bordetella vaccine, which shields versus kennel coughing. This highly contagious respiratory system infection spreads promptly in position where pets collect, like boarding facilities.

Pooch Parvovirus: A Serious Danger



Canine parvovirus positions a serious threat to pets, especially in boarding environments where direct exposure to various other pet dogs prevails. This highly transmittable infection can lead to extreme gastrointestinal concerns, dehydration, and also death otherwise dealt with without delay.



Signs and symptoms typically consist of throwing up, looseness of the bowels, sleepiness, and anorexia nervosa. Since the infection spreads through straight contact with contaminated dogs or polluted surface areas, it's vital to guarantee your pet is vaccinated before boarding.

The parvovirus injection is commonly given in a collection of shots, beginning as early as six weeks old. Maintaining your dog current on vaccinations not just protects them however likewise assists protect other animals in the boarding facility.

Rabies Vaccination Demands



When intending to board your pet, it's necessary to understand rabies vaccination demands, as a lot of facilities mandate proof of this vaccination.

Rabies is a major viral illness that can be deadly to both animals and humans, making it a leading priority for boarding facilities. You'll require to provide documentation from a qualified vet, showing that your pet dog depends on day on their rabies inoculation.

Keep in mind that some states have details legislations concerning rabies inoculations, so it's important to inspect local laws as well.

Leptospirosis: A Boosting Worry



After guaranteeing your dog satisfies rabies vaccination needs, it is essential to think about various other vaccinations, particularly for leptospirosis.

This bacterial condition is spread through contaminated water and can lead to significant health and wellness problems, including kidney damages. Leptospirosis is coming to be much more usual, particularly in locations with a high populace of wildlife and during wet weather when standing water is prevalent.

If your dog frequents boarding facilities, parks, or dog daycare, they're at better threat of direct exposure. Inoculation against leptospirosis can be crucial in shielding your hairy good friend, as very early symptoms can be subtle and quickly neglected.

Speak with your veterinarian regarding whether the leptospirosis vaccine is suitable for your pet dog, especially if they'll be in environments where the illness is a concern.

Additional Vaccines Based on Way Of Life



Exactly how do you recognize which injections your pet truly requires? All of it boils down to your pet dog's way of living and exposure risks.

If your dog enjoys mingling at pet dog parks or boarding facilities, think about the Bordetella vaccination to protect versus kennel cough.

For those that often hike or roam in wooded locations, the Lyme disease injection could be necessary, especially in areas with high tick populaces.

If your pet enjoys playdates with various other animals, think about the canine flu injection for added safety.

Every pet dog's requirements differ, so reviewing your pet's practices with your vet can help you determine the very best inoculation plan.

Customizing inoculations to your dog's way of life guarantees they remain healthy and balanced and secured from avoidable diseases.

Timing Your Pet dog's Inoculation



While preparing your pet's vaccinations, it's critical to consider their age, health and wellness condition, and way of living.

Young puppies normally start their inoculations around six to 8 weeks old, with boosters provided every three to 4 weeks till they're about four months old.

If your canine is older, ensure they're up-to-date on their chance ats the very least two weeks before boarding. This timing enables their immune system to develop ample defense.

If your pet dog has any kind of health problems, consult your vet for a customized vaccination schedule.

Planning for the Boarding Facility's Requirements



Prior to you head to the boarding facility, it's vital to comprehend their details inoculation and wellness demands. Each center might have different policies, so examine their site or give them a call.

Many areas will require current vaccinations, including rabies, DHPP, and Bordetella. You'll wish to gather your pet's inoculation documents and ensure they're current. If your canine hasn't received a particular vaccination, schedule a visit with your vet immediately.

In addition, some centers may require a current medical examination or flea and tick avoidance. Preparing in advance will certainly make the process smoother and guarantee your dog has a safe and pleasurable stay.
